What Is a Portable Solar Generator?

A portable solar generator is a device that converts sunlight into electricity, storing it in a battery for later use. It’s designed to power smaller devices—like phones, laptops, lights, and even some small appliances—making it a great companion for camping, off-grid living, or emergency backup.

Let’s go through the essential features you should consider:

  1. Power Capacity: This is measured in watt-hours (Wh) and tells you how much energy the generator can store. For weekend trips, a capacity of 300-1,000 Wh is usually sufficient. If you plan to run multiple devices or higher-wattage appliances, aim for 1,024-1,100 Wh.

  2. Output Power: Look at the continuous output rating (in watts) to know how much you can run at once. If you’re looking at something like a small fridge, you’d want a unit that can handle at least 600-1,200 watts of output.

  3. Weight and Portability: This really matters if you’re hiking to your campsite. You don’t want to lug around a heavy generator. Something around 10-30 lbs is generally manageable for most campers. Trust me, I’ve learned this the hard way!

  4. Charging Options: Consider how you’ll charge the generator. Most can be charged from solar panels, AC outlets, or car chargers. Fast charging is a bonus—especially if you’re short on time before a trip. You know, like when I was testing this while making coffee…

  5. Battery Type: Look for generators with Lithium Iron Phosphate (LiFePO4) batteries, which usually have longer lifespans (3,000+ cycles) compared to other types. This will save you money in the long run.

  6. User Experience: Features like app connectivity, easy-to-read displays, and quiet operation can make your camping experience a lot more enjoyable—and less annoying for those who just want to relax.

  7. Brand Reputation and Support: Go for well-known brands with a solid history of quality and customer service. They’ll be more likely to stand by their product if you run into issues.

Step-by-Step Guide

So how do you actually choose one? Here’s a straightforward guide:

  1. Identify your power needs: List out what devices you’ll be using and their power requirements.

  2. Research battery types: Focus on generators with LiFePO4 batteries for longevity.

  3. Compare capacities: Aim for around 300-1,100 Wh based on your needs.

  4. Check the output: Make sure the generator can handle the wattage of the devices you plan to use.

  5. Evaluate portability: Weigh the generator and consider how you’ll transport it.

  6. Look at charging options: Ensure you can charge it easily where you camp.

  7. Read reviews: Dive into user reviews to see real-world experiences.

Pro Tips

  • Consider future needs: If you might upgrade to more power-hungry devices, opt for a generator with a bit more capacity than you think you need.
  • Invest in quality solar panels: They can dramatically reduce charging time—especially in sunny conditions.
  • Match the solar panel wattage: If you have a 400W generator, using a panel with 100W may extend your waiting time significantly.
  • Keep it cool: Place the generator in a shaded area while charging to avoid overheating.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  1. Ignoring wattage needs: Make sure you account for the total watts of everything you’ll run at once.
  2. Choosing the cheapest option: Sometimes, cheaper models mean less reliability and shorter lifespans.
  3. Underestimating weight: If you have to hike, don’t forget that extra weight can be a dealbreaker.
  4. Overlooking solar panel quality: Cheap panels may not charge efficiently.
  5. Failing to read reviews: Real user experiences often highlight things manufacturers don’t.

FAQ

What devices can I power with a portable solar generator?

You can power laptops, lights, phones, small fridges, and even some light-duty kitchen appliances. Just ensure your generator can handle the total wattage.

How long does it take to charge a solar generator?

Charging time depends on the generator and solar panel wattage used. Most units can be fully charged in 3-8 hours under optimal sunlight.

Can I use my solar generator during bad weather?

While solar generators can still collect some sunlight, their efficiency decreases in cloudy conditions. It’s best to charge beforehand or have an AC outlet backup plan.

How often should I replace my solar generator?

With proper care and depending on the battery type, a good generator can last several years. LiFePO4 batteries often last 3,000+ cycles, so they’re built for longevity.
